Printer, bookseller, publisher, politician. See The Dictionary of New Zealand Biography, Vol 2 1870-1900, W26, page 584. His middle name in a number of Library records is given as Duddington; however his baptism certificate, marriage and death certificates spell the name Dudingston. (Copies of the certificates held in Artists' files, Drawings & Prints)
